Career and Technical Education

Career and Technical Education (CTE) programs prepare students for more than a good-paying job. It is the beginning of a career path.

Today's workers are lifelong learners, and the reality is that "cutting-edge skills" aren't cutting edge for long. Today's workers need access to formal and informal training opportunities to remain competitive. CTE programs are the solution for securing this training.
